clock menu more-arrow no yes mobile

Filed under:

Fact-Checking Dept.

phoxeluaphyllis.jpgSouth Philly Review food critic Phyllis Stein-Novack headed to Chinatown to dine at "new" restaurant, Viet-Thai, to celebrate Chinese New Year. The restaurant, which is actually called Pho Xe-Lua and is lovingly referred to as Choo-Choo Pho (there's a cute little neon train in the window), has been open there for more than a decade. Hilarity ensues in the comments section, with our favorite being: "Why don't you stick a fork in your eye." We still love you, Phyllis. [SPR]

Pho Xe Lua

907 Race Street, Philadelphia, PA